Bradley Barcola, the Parisian hope, is expected at the turn by Daniel Riolo this Tuesday against Borussia Dortmund.

Daniel Riolo has issued a friendly warning to Bradley Barcola ahead of Paris Saint-Germain’s match against Borussia Dortmund. “Bambi, he has the right side. He can play both sides, Bambi, right? I ask that he smack my mouth in a Champions League match…” he said.

While encouraging him to develop his game on the right side, the editorialist expressed his wish to see the former Lyonnais show maturity on the pitch. “It’s not that I don’t want Barcola, but he has to grow,” he continued. It’s not because I said against Newcastle that it was the lamb, which first of all is not an insult, it’s someone who has to grow, who is not finished.” The RMC polemicist also clarified that his previous comments do not call into question the player’s potential. “That doesn’t mean he’s not going to become good or that he’s going to miss all his games,” he added.

Indeed, during the Champions League match against Newcastle at the Parc des Princes, the talent from Villeurbanne missed several opportunities which could have changed the course of the match, provoking the reaction of the journalist. “We’re talking about the Champions League, he can’t behave like he did! He is at Youth League level! He manages to create chances, he is all alone in front of goal but he is not likely to score! Barcola he eats five, they are bigger than us combined,” Riolo said.
